The Lightweight Walker: A Comprehensive GuideIntroduction
Lightweight walkers are vital mobility aids created to help people who have difficulty walking or maintaining balance. Unlike conventional walkers, which can be troublesome and heavy, lightweight walkers offer enhanced mobility and ease of use. This post explores the functions, benefits, and various kinds of lightweight walkers available, making it a valuable resource for people looking for improved mobility, caretakers, and healthcare specialists.
Comprehending Lightweight Walkers
Lightweight walkers are usually constructed from products such as aluminum or carbon fiber. Their style prioritizes both toughness and ease of transport and use. The improvement in engineering and production strategies has resulted in the advancement of models that can be easily maneuvered, making them ideal for a broad variety of users.
Secret Features of Lightweight WalkersProduct: Most lightweight walkers are made from high-strength aluminum or carbon fiber, making them simple to raise and transfer.Foldability: Many designs feature a folding style for practical storage and transport.Weight Capacity: Despite their lightweight nature, they are constructed to sustain considerable weight while preserving stability.Adjustable Height: Most walkers offer adjustable height settings to accommodate users of varying heights.Brakes and Wheels: Some designs consist of wheels for increased mobility, as well as brakes for safety when resting.

Lightweight walkers use many benefits to users, enhancing both mobility and lifestyle. Some of the notable benefits consist of:
Improved Mobility: They assist individuals ambulate securely and with confidence, enabling them to participate in everyday activities and keep independence.Alleviate of Transport: The lightweight nature and collapsible design make them easy to carry in cars and trucks or public transport.Modification: Many walkers permit height changes, ensuring a comfortable fit tailored to the user.Improved Stability: These walkers supply the assistance essential to help avoid falls and injuries, particularly in older grownups.Range of Designs: With a variety of designs available, users can choose walkers that best fit their individual preferences and requirements.Types of Lightweight Walkers
Requirement Walkers: Basic designs created generally for stability with rubber ideas, using stability however limited mobility.

Two-Wheeled Walkers: Equipped with front wheels, these walkers offer improved maneuverability while still providing support.

Four-Wheeled Walkers (Rollators): These walkers feature wheels on all 4 legs, making them easier to browse over various surfaces. Many likewise include a seat, offering rest during long outings.

Tri-Wheeled Walkers: Ideal for users who require more dexterity in tight areas, tri-wheel designs are compact yet sturdy.
Picking the Right Lightweight Walker
When picking a lightweight walker, consider the following aspects:
User's Weight and Height: Ensure the walker can accommodate the user's size successfully.Planned Use: Understand where the walker will be mostly used (inside your home vs. outdoors) and select wheels appropriately.Frequency of Use: For those utilizing the walker daily, convenience functions, such as grips and seat choices, might be required.Safety Features: Look for designs with sufficient brakes or locking systems to guarantee stability.Regularly Asked Questions
